age = today.year − birth.year − (today.monthDay < birth.monthDay ? 1 : 0)Worked: birthday 14 Aug 2010, today 27 May 2026 → 2026 − 2010 = 16, but 27 May (527) < 14 Aug (814), so age − 1 = 15. Stephen Hawking would be 84 in 2026; Greta Thunberg is 23.

The celebrity age-comparison genre is a 21st-century social-media phenomenon. The trope "I'm the same age as [X]" began trending on Twitter in 2014 with a Buzzfeed listicle, exploded on TikTok in 2020 (the "feeling old" meme), and now appears in birthday cards, Instagram Reels, and dinner-party banter. It taps a deep human instinct — using public figures as life-stage mirrors — that predates social media by millennia.
Generational labels overlay the slider naturally. The Greatest Generation (1901-1927) is too early for our set; the Silent Generation (1928-1945) is represented by Stephen Hawking (1942); Boomers (1946-1964) by Tom Cruise (1962), Barack Obama (1961), Oprah Winfrey (1954); Gen X (1965-1980) by Elon Musk (1971), Dwayne Johnson (1972); Millennials (1981-1996) by Beyoncé, Taylor Swift, LeBron James; Gen Z (1997-2012) by Greta Thunberg, Billie Eilish, Zendaya.

Birth-cohort effects are well documented in epidemiology and sociology. The Flynn effect (rising IQ scores across cohorts), the Easterlin paradox (income vs happiness across generations), and the Pew Research-tracked political alignment differences all use birth-year cohorts identical to those plotted here. Reading your celebrity age-cohort is therefore a casual proxy for reading your sociological cohort.
